Looking at a Remington Model 8 marked 25-35 Remington on the barrel. Found a single net post delineating 25-35 Remington cartridge as Experimental (http://www.armorypublications.com/2001/4-01.htm - single UMC case headstamped...) vs a 'standard' 25 Remington.
I am seeing that maybe early 8 bbl's were marked 25-35 Rem, but that it is expected it will be a std 25 Rem (early 25-35 Rem experiment didn't go well/Mdl 8 bbls marked were REALLY std 25 Rem in production); also seeing that anything marked 25-35 Rem is/has probably been reamed to std 25 Rem. Also seeing that IF it were the experimental 25-35 Rem, it could be reamed to 25 Win and fire-formed?
Rifle is a Model 8, bbl marked 25-35 Rem. Prob collector significance (I just want a shooter) - but... don't want to get stuck with a wildcat/project either!
